PY - 2012 SN - 9789279208966 PB - Luxembourg Publications Office of the European Union DB - UniCat KW - #SBIB:327.7H21 KW - Ontwikkeling van de Europese Unie (historische en toekomstige evolutie) UR - https://www.unicat.be/uniCat?func=search&query=sysid:68367919 AB - The Jean Monnet Seminar examined the future of the Eastern Partnership and, in particular, its objectives and dimensions of legal approximation, civil society dialogue, education, training, youth and employment. The Seminar was attended by 150 participants from the EU-27 Member States as well as Ukraine, Moldova, Georgia, Azerbaijan and Armenia. In addition to Commissioner Vassiliou and Director General Truszczyński, participants included two former Presidents of the European Parliament, two members of the European Economic and Social Committee, the First Deputy State Minister of Georgia for European and Euro-Atlantic Integration, Jean Monnet Professors, other academics, diplomats and civil society representatives ER -
